Polycrystalline Materials - Theoretical and Practical Aspects
Edited by Zachary Todorov Zachariev, ISBN 978-953-307-934-9, Hard cover, 164 pages, Publisher: InTech, Published: January 20, 2012 under CC BY 3.0 license, in subject Materials Science
DOI: 10.5772/1391
The book "Polycrystalline Materials - Theoretical and Practical Aspects" is focused on contemporary investigations of plastic deformation, strength and grain-scale approaches, methods of synthesis, structurals, properties, and application of some polycrystalline materials. It is intended for students, post-graduate students, and scientists in the field of polycrystalline materials.
